Warranties don't get voided...they get denied.Stupid Question: Does anyone know if doing something like this voids the car warranty? I was looking at the bigger vertical Tesla screen, but don’t want any issues with my warranty. I’ve already gone through one Ford Buy Back and I’m kind of cautious at this point.
You can buy a brand new Mustang, throw on a huge turbo, race gas, exhaust etc. If you have issues with your radio they won't even question it. Now complain that the engine blew up and you might get laughed at, but that still won't "void" your warranty on the rest of the car that's unaffected by the modifications.
